The City of Lubbock has decided to buy a new snow removal machine to avert the occasional snowpocalypse. Thus, the city of Lubbock decided to buy a new snow removal machine. The officials can choose between two different machines: 1. The Blizzard has a $70,000.00 first cost, life of 20 years and $8,000.00 salvage value. At the end of 9 years, it will need a major overhaul costing $9,000.00. Annual maintenance and operating costs are $9,000.00. 2. The Snow Mower will cost $50,000.00, has an expected life of 10 years and has no salvage value. The annual maintenance and operating costs are expected to be $12,000.00 Using a 12.00% interest rate, which machine should be chosen?
